Slip Resistance and Safety Features
Slip resistance is a top priority in any commercial kitchen setting. Surfaces with embedded aggregate, textured finishes, or anti-slip coatings help reduce the risk of falls in wet areas such as dishwashing stations, prep lines, and entryways. Regular cleaning routines should complement the chosen material, ensuring residues don’t create slick patches. Building codes often specify minimum requirements, so consult local standards to verify that your choice remains compliant as traffic patterns evolve.
Hygiene and Cleaning Considerations
Hygiene is non negotiable for commercial spaces. Materials that resist moisture, bacterial growth, and staining simplify cleaning regimes and extend service life. Non-porous options like epoxy or polished concrete can be sealed to deter absorption, while ceramic or quarry tiles require proper grouting and sealing. The right finish aids sanitation, reduces maintenance downtime, and supports consistent food safety practices across shifts.
Durability and Long-Term Costs
Durability translates into fewer replacements and lower lifecycle costs. Consider factors such as impact resistance, abrasion, and chemical tolerance when comparing options. Epoxy coatings offer fast curing and seamless surfaces ideal for kitchens, yet may require resurfacing after heavy wear. Porcelain tiles deliver strong resistance but can be less forgiving on impact. A well-chosen system balances upfront investment with expected maintenance and downtime savings over years of operation.
Installation and Downtime Impacts
Downtime for renovations can disrupt meals and service, so planning is essential. Material selection should align with your schedule for removal and replacement, especially in high-demand facilities. Skilled installers ensure proper substrate preparation, accurate leveling, and appropriate curing times to prevent future cracks or delamination. A phased approach may minimize impact, allowing ongoing service while sections are upgraded and tested for performance.
